BANGKOK WASABE, KOTA DAMANSARA

May 17, 2011 by StrawberrY Gal

Bangkok Wasabe is my visit when I purchase a special deal from MYDEAL. The restaurant offers an authentic Thai cuisine and the restaurant has the contemporary design that is very comfortable. It is said that the crews and the chef are from Thailand. it is located at Dataran Sunway, Kota Damansara (right outside Sunway Giza Mall) and the environment is also a modern and chic yet comfortable.

What are the meals we get from MYDEAL privellege? I had bought 2 set of coupons where one is the Pineapple Set Bento and another is a Belachan Rice Bento.

SET 1: PINEAPPLE SET BENTO
The pineapple set bento cokes with a pineapple rice, fish pan cake and a mango salad. It is also furnished with a Lemon Grass Drink, a Tom yam Soup and a Water Chestnut with Coconut Milk. The food is overall nice. The pineapple fried rice is so so as is kinda dry but the fish pan cake as well as the mango salad is simply temptating which make me in love with it.
TASTE: 3/5

SET 2: BELACHAN RICE BENTO
Belacan Fried Rice + Pandan Chicken + Green Papaya Salad + Seafood Tom Yam. It is also furnished with a Lemon Grass Drink, a Tom yam Soup and a Water Chestnut with Coconut Milk. The belachan fried rice is well fried and is simply delicious. It is well accompanied with the spicy green papaya salad as well as the juicy pandan chicken. The overall, I really love it very much.
TASTE: 4/5

The tomyam soup comes with mushroom and prawns. The soup is spicy and very nice.

The Lemon Grass Drink is not really my favorite as I am a fans of this.

The Water Chestnut with Coconut Milk is delicious where the chessnut is crunchy and full with thick coconut milk and nangka.

The overall bill comes to RM 24 for 2 set instead of RM21.50
Thanks to MYDEAL

Address:
No. 16-1, Jalan PJU 5/15,
Dataran Sunway, Kota Damansara,
47810 Petaling Jaya,
Selangor, Malaysia

Business Hours
Everyday : 10am – 10pm

T : +603-6156 7078
